.top-ten-page-v2{min-height:100vh;background-color:#f6f7f9;font-family:var(--font-inter),-apple-system,BlinkMacSystemFont,"Segoe UI",Roboto,sans-serif}.header-v2{background-color:#f6f7f9;padding:24px 0 8px}.header-content-v2{max-width:360px;margin:0 auto;padding:0 12px}.logo-section{display:flex;align-items:center;margin-left:-18px}.logo-v2{height:24px;width:auto}.title-section-v2{background-color:#f6f7f9;padding:12px 16px 20px}.title-container{width:95%;margin:0}.page-title-v2{font-family:var(--font-special-gothic-condensed-one),"Special Gothic Condensed One",sans-serif;font-weight:400;font-size:40px;line-height:1em;text-transform:uppercase;color:#002551;margin:0 0 12px;text-align:left;padding-right:40px}.title-meta{display:flex;flex-direction:column}.author-info{display:flex;justify-content:space-between;align-items:center}.by-text{font-family:var(--font-inter),Inter,sans-serif;font-weight:500;font-size:15px;line-height:1.5;color:#002551}.author-avatars{display:flex;justify-content:flex-end;margin-right:-16px}.avatar-stack,.avatars-row{display:flex;align-items:center;position:relative}.avatars-row{margin-left:-75px}.avatar{width:24px;height:24px;border-radius:50%;overflow:hidden;position:relative;z-index:1}.avatars-row .avatar:nth-child(2){margin-left:-10px;z-index:2}.avatars-row .avatar:nth-child(3){margin-left:-10px;z-index:3}.recommendation-count{display:flex;align-items:center;justify-content:center;gap:8px;padding:0 4px;height:25px;background:linear-gradient(134deg,#f01e6f,#ef6f5e);color:#fff;border-radius:20px;border:1px solid #f6f7f9;font-family:var(--font-inter);font-weight:500;font-size:12px;line-height:1.25;position:absolute;right:-5px;z-index:10}.updated-info{align-self:flex-start;margin-top:-8px}.updated-info span{font-family:var(--font-inter),Inter,sans-serif;font-weight:400;font-size:11px;line-height:1.5;letter-spacing:2%;color:#002551}.locations-grid-v2{width:95%;margin:0 auto;padding:0 0 24px;display:flex;flex-direction:column;gap:8px}.location-card-v2{background:#fff;border-radius:16px;box-shadow:0 4.8px 14.4px 0 rgba(0,0,0,.13),0 1.6px 4.8px 0 rgba(0,0,0,.1);overflow:hidden;padding-bottom:12px}.card-content{padding:0 12px 8px;display:flex;flex-direction:column;gap:10px}.title-section{padding-top:12px}.title-row{display:flex;flex-direction:column;gap:4px}.location-title{font-family:var(--font-inter);font-weight:700;font-size:20px;line-height:1.35;color:#002551;margin:0}.gluten-free-badge{align-self:flex-start}.gluten-free-badge,.location-details{font-family:var(--font-inter);font-weight:500;font-size:15px;line-height:1.5;color:#002551}.location-details{padding:0 2px}.category-tags-v2{display:flex;flex-wrap:nowrap;gap:4px;padding:8px 0;overflow-x:auto;scrollbar-width:none;-ms-overflow-style:none;-webkit-overflow-scrolling:touch}.category-tags-v2::-webkit-scrollbar{display:none}.category-tag{display:flex;align-items:center;gap:4px;padding:4px 8px;height:36px;background:#f6f7f9;border-radius:12px;flex-shrink:0;white-space:nowrap}.category-tag span{font-family:var(--font-inter);line-height:1.36;color:#002551}.category-tag span,.more-tag{font-weight:600;font-size:13px}.more-tag{background:#002551;color:#fff;font-family:var(--font-inter),Inter,sans-serif}.description-v2{padding:0 12px 12px}.description-v2 p{font-family:var(--font-inter);font-weight:400;font-size:15px;line-height:1.5;color:#002551;margin:0}.people-are-saying-section{background:#fff;position:relative;margin:0 -12px;padding:12px 12px 0}.people-are-saying-section:before{content:"";position:absolute;top:0;left:0;right:0;height:1px;background:#dce2e9}.people-saying-header{display:flex;align-items:center;gap:4px;margin-bottom:8px}.people-saying-title{font-family:var(--font-inter),Inter,sans-serif;font-weight:600;font-size:18px;line-height:1.35;color:#001c3d}.caret-right{display:flex;align-items:center;width:16px;height:16px}.people-saying-statements{display:flex;flex-direction:column;gap:4px}.statement-item{width:100%}.statement-content{background:#f6f7f9;border-radius:8px;padding:12px;display:flex;flex-direction:column;gap:12px}.statement-content p{font-family:var(--font-inter),Inter,sans-serif;font-weight:500;font-size:15px;line-height:1.5;color:#001c3d;margin:0}.statement-footer{display:flex;align-items:center;justify-content:flex-start}.avatar-group{display:flex;align-items:center;position:relative}.reviewer-avatar{width:20px;height:20px;border-radius:50%;overflow:hidden;border:.25px solid #fff;position:relative}.mention-count{background:#002551;color:#fff;border-radius:300px;padding:0 4px;min-width:20px;height:20px;display:flex;align-items:center;justify-content:center;font-family:var(--font-inter),Inter,sans-serif;font-weight:500;font-size:10px;line-height:1.5;text-align:center;border:1px solid #f6f7f9}.card-actions{padding:0}.desktop-layout{display:flex!important;flex-direction:row!important;height:100vh!important;overflow:hidden!important}.desktop-layout .content-section{width:35%!important;min-width:360px!important;max-width:550px!important;height:100vh!important;overflow-y:auto!important;flex-shrink:0!important}.desktop-layout .map-section{flex:1!important;height:100vh!important;position:relative!important}.map-loading-placeholder{display:flex;align-items:center;justify-content:center;height:100vh;background:#f5f5f5;font-family:var(--font-inter),Inter,sans-serif;font-size:16px;color:#666}.mobile-layout{display:block!important;height:auto!important}.mobile-layout .content-section{width:100%!important;height:auto!important;overflow-y:visible!important}@media (min-width:768px){.desktop-layout .logo-section{margin-left:0;margin-right:0;justify-content:flex-start}.desktop-layout .header-content-v2{display:flex;justify-content:flex-start;max-width:none;padding:0 24px}}.learn-more-btn{width:100%;padding:12px 16px;background:#002551;color:#fff;border:1px solid #002551;border-radius:12px;font-family:var(--font-inter);font-weight:500;font-size:18px;line-height:1.5;text-align:center;cursor:pointer;transition:all .2s ease}.learn-more-btn:hover{background:#001c3d;border-color:#001c3d}.footer-v2{background:#002551;padding:20px 0}.footer-content{width:95%;max-width:none;margin:0 auto;padding:0 20px;gap:32px}.footer-content,.footer-header{display:flex;flex-direction:column}.footer-header{align-items:center;gap:6px}.footer-logo span{font-family:var(--font-inter);font-weight:700;font-size:9.47px;line-height:1.004;text-transform:uppercase;color:#fff;text-align:center}.footer-cta{display:flex;flex-direction:column;align-items:center;gap:20px;padding:0 12px}.footer-cta h2{font-weight:700;font-size:28px;line-height:1.35;letter-spacing:-1.2%}.footer-cta h2,.footer-cta p{font-family:var(--font-inter);color:#fff;text-align:center;margin:0}.footer-cta p{font-weight:500;font-size:15px;line-height:1.6}.start-trial-btn{width:100%;padding:8px 12px;background:#18c1ae;color:#fff;border:1px solid #18c1ae;border-radius:12px;font-family:var(--font-inter);font-weight:700;font-size:18px;line-height:1.5;text-align:center;cursor:pointer;transition:all .2s ease}.start-trial-btn:hover{background:#15a89a;border-color:#15a89a}.features-grid{gap:8px}.feature-card,.features-grid{display:flex;flex-direction:column}.feature-card{gap:12px;padding:12px 24px 16px;background:#001c3d;border-radius:16px}.feature-icon{width:36px;height:36px;font-size:24px;display:flex;align-items:center;justify-content:center}.feature-content{display:flex;flex-direction:column;gap:2px}.feature-content h3{font-weight:600;line-height:1.6}.feature-content h3,.feature-content p{font-family:var(--font-inter);font-size:15px;color:#fff;margin:0}.feature-content p{font-weight:400;line-height:1.5}.testimonials{display:flex;flex-direction:column;gap:8px}.testimonial{padding:12px 24px 20px;background:#001c3d;border-radius:16px}.testimonial p{font-family:var(--font-inter);font-weight:600;font-size:15px;line-height:1.5;color:#fff;margin:0 0 21px}.testimonial-author{display:flex;align-items:center;gap:7.5px}.testimonial-author img{width:30px;height:30px;border-radius:50%}.testimonial-author div{display:flex;flex-direction:column;justify-content:center;height:30px}.testimonial-author strong{font-weight:700}.testimonial-author span,.testimonial-author strong{font-family:var(--font-inter);font-size:12px;line-height:1.5;color:#fff}.testimonial-author span{font-weight:500}.final-cta{padding:16px 20px;background:#001c3d;border-radius:16px;display:flex;flex-direction:column;align-items:center;gap:12px}.final-cta h3{font-weight:600;font-size:15px;margin:0;padding-bottom:8px}.final-cta h3,.join-community-btn{font-family:var(--font-inter);line-height:1.5;color:#fff;text-align:center}.join-community-btn{width:100%;padding:8px 12px;height:48px;background:#18c1ae;border:none;border-radius:12px;font-weight:700;font-size:18px;cursor:pointer;transition:all .2s ease}.join-community-btn:hover{background:#15a89a}.app-downloads{display:flex;flex-direction:column;align-items:center;gap:8px;padding:0 16px 0 12px}.app-downloads span{font-family:var(--font-inter);font-weight:700;font-size:18px;line-height:1.5;color:#fff}.download-buttons{display:flex;gap:8px}.app-store-btn,.google-play-btn{padding:6.5px 9.8px;background:#001c3d;border-radius:4px;height:40px;display:flex;align-items:center;text-decoration:none}@media (min-width:768px){.header-content-v2{max-width:600px}.footer-content{width:95%;max-width:none}.locations-grid-v2,.title-container{width:95%;max-width:600px}.locations-grid-v2{display:flex;flex-direction:column;gap:8px}.features-grid{display:grid;grid-template-columns:1fr 1fr 1fr;gap:8px}.testimonials{display:grid;grid-template-columns:1fr 1fr;gap:8px}}@media (min-width:1024px){.header-content-v2{max-width:800px}.footer-content{width:95%;max-width:none}.locations-grid-v2,.title-container{width:95%;max-width:800px}.locations-grid-v2{display:flex;flex-direction:column;gap:8px}}
/*# sourceMappingURL=9c0b089e5fcb9594.css.map*/